Output 033e89d4adb56ebb4a6015dce6cd1802e2c2d26694f01b3fe5dab01a99176960:7

value
6742392
script pubkey
OP_0 OP_PUSHBYTES_20 50d64532657032696eb9dbf423d1bcf60c18fdd0
address
bc1q2rty2vn9wqexjm4em06z85du7cxp3lwsqxj28j
transaction
033e89d4adb56ebb4a6015dce6cd1802e2c2d26694f01b3fe5dab01a99176960
spent
true